AbCellera Biologics (ABCL) Pivots to Clinical Stage as 2025 Revenue Hits $75M
Yahoo Finance· 2026-02-26 19:28
AbCellera Biologics Inc. (NASDAQ:ABCL) is one of the most promising penny stocks under $5 to buy. On February 24, AbCellera Biologics announced its Q4 and full-year 2025 financial results, marking a major transition into a clinical-stage biotechnology company. The firm ended the year with $75 million in total revenue, which was composed of $27 million from partnered programs and $48 million from licensing and royalties, while reporting a net loss of $146 million. AbCellera Biologics Inc. (ABCL): A Bull Case Theory
Yahoo Finance· 2026-02-03 00:49
Core Thesis - AbCellera Biologics Inc. is transitioning from a service-oriented antibody discovery platform to a clinical-stage biotech with proprietary drug candidates, aiming to create long-term value through internal and co-developed programs [3][4] Financial Overview - As of January 21st, AbCellera's share was trading at $3.6200, with a trailing P/E of 19.92 [1] - The company holds approximately $520 million in cash and around $680 million in total liquidity, providing a strong financial position to execute its strategy without near-term financing risk [4] Market Position and Strategy - The stock has seen a decline of over 90% from its post-IPO highs, currently trading near $4.50, reflecting skepticism about the platform's ability to translate discovery into drugs rather than a deterioration of underlying assets [4] - AbCellera's internal pipeline includes Phase 1 assets ABCL635 and ABCL575, targeting large markets with differentiated dosing profiles, with initial clinical readouts expected in 2026 [5] Growth Potential - The company has a diversified royalty portfolio with over 100 partnered programs, 18 of which are in the clinic, providing long-duration upside with limited incremental capital [6] - The combination of deep liquidity, validated technology, and an expanding internal pipeline creates a compelling asymmetric opportunity for substantial upside from current depressed levels [7]

AbCellera Biologics Inc. (ABCL) is a Buy at Stifel Nicolaus despite Wider Q3 Net Loss
Yahoo Finance· 2025-11-25 13:16
Core Viewpoint - AbCellera Biologics Inc. is recommended as a Buy by Stifel Nicolaus despite reporting a wider-than-expected net loss in Q3 2024, with a price target set at $7 [1][2]. Financial Performance - The company reported a net loss of $57.1 million in Q3 2024, compared to a net loss of $51.1 million in the same quarter last year, indicating a deterioration in financial performance [2]. - Research and development (R&D) expenses increased significantly to $55 million from $41 million year-over-year [2]. - Revenue for the quarter was $9 million, up from $6.5 million in the same quarter last year, showing growth in sales [3]. Operational Highlights - AbCellera achieved key milestones, including the commencement of operations at its new clinical manufacturing facility [3]. - The company is advancing its pipeline with two lead programs, ABCL635 and ABCL575, currently in Phase 1 clinical trials [3][4]. Liquidity Position - The company ended the quarter with approximately $680 million in available liquidity, which will be utilized to execute its strategic plans and advance its clinical studies [4]. Company Overview - AbCellera Biologics Inc. is a clinical-stage biotechnology company focused on discovering and developing antibody-based medicines using an integrated technology platform [5].
Why Wall Street Maintains Buy Stance on AbCellera Biologics Inc. (ABCL) Amid Business Model Evolution?
Yahoo Finance· 2025-11-18 11:17
Core Insights - AbCellera Biologics Inc. is transitioning from a partnership model to developing its own clinical assets, supported by a strong financial position [1][2] - The company has over $500 million in cash and equivalents, focusing on developing ABCL635 for menopausal hot flashes and ABCL575 for atopic dermatitis [2][3] - Analysts from TD Cowen and Stifel Nicolaus have reiterated a Buy rating for AbCellera, with a price target of $7 [3] Company Overview - AbCellera Biologics Inc. is a clinical-stage biotechnology company that specializes in discovering and developing antibody-based medicines for various diseases, including cancer and autoimmune disorders [4]
